Issue:    Surplus and Sale of County-Owned Real Property Located at Robinson Street
From: Cassie Boatwright
Department: Facilities Management  
CAO Approval:

RECOMMENDATION:
Recommendation Concerning the Surplus and Sale of County-Owned Real Property Located at Robinson Street - Cassie Boatwright, Department Director, Facilities Management Department

That the Board take the following action concerning the surplus and sale of County-owned real property located at Robinson Street:

A. Upon written request by the County Administrator, authorize the County Attorney's Office to take such action necessary to evict occupants of the County-owned property;

B. Declare surplus the Board's real property at Robinson Street, located in District 5, Account#: 11-3209-000, Reference#: 10-1N-31-4311-000-002; Property Appraiser's current assessed value: $818;

C. Authorize sale of the property to the bidder with the highest offer received at or above the minimum bid amount, which will be set at the Property Appraiser's current assessed value. It has been determined that the County does not have a need for this property; and

D. Authorize the County Attorney's Office to prepare, and the Chairman to sign, all documents related to the sale of this property, without further action of the Board.
BACKGROUND:
The County-owned lot located at Robinson Street escheated to the County on November 23, 1982. The sale of the property will be set at the Property Appraiser's current assessed value, in accordance with Section 46.134 of the Escambia County Code of Ordinances.

The property was reviewed by County departments and it has been determined that the County does not have a need for this property.
